Threads of Culture:

Styling a Textile Artist in

Baton Rouge

Dynasty Creatives had the honor of styling a brilliant textile artist and quilter whose love for pattern, color, and texture is stitched into every piece she creates. Traveling to Baton Rouge, we brought our signature styling energy to a project rooted in artistry and heritage.

This wasn’t just a photoshoot — it was a story. We styled the artist in bold, textured looks that echoed the vibrancy of her quilts, celebrating the connection between personal style and cultural expression. The palette was rich, the patterns intentional, and every layer told a story — much like her textile work.

Alongside the styling, we produced a short interview and documentary exploring her journey through quilting, creativity, and the cultural legacy woven into her craft.
